8,728,137 is a composite number, odd.
8,728,137 (eight million seven hundred twenty-eight thousand one hundred thirty-seven) is an odd 7-digit number. It is a composite number with 24 divisors, and factors as 3² × 11 × 131 × 673.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x852E49.
